What are the most common reasons for a toilet to leak in Raleigh?

In Raleigh, the most frequent causes of toilet leaks involve worn internal components like the flapper valve or the flush valve seal, which fail to create a watertight closure. The wax ring seal at the toilet's base can also degrade, leading to leaks around the floor. Fill valve issues, causing the toilet to run continuously, are also common. How do I know if I need a plumber for a toilet leak in Raleigh, or if it's a minor fix?

If the leak in Raleigh is a slow drip from the tank into the bowl, it might be a simple flapper replacement. However, if you see water pooling around the base of the toilet, or if the toilet runs constantly and you can't stop it, it's time to call a professional. What is the typical process when a plumber from Raleigh inspects a leaking toilet?

When a plumber from Raleigh inspects a leaking toilet, they will first visually assess the fixture for obvious signs of water. They will then test the flush mechanism and examine the components inside the tank, such as the fill valve and flapper. Finally, they will check the seal at the base of the toilet and the water supply line connection. This comprehensive approach ensures all potential leak sources are identified. Can licensed pros in Raleigh fix leaks caused by the wax ring seal?

Yes, licensed pros in Raleigh are fully equipped to fix leaks caused by a faulty wax ring seal at the toilet's base. This repair involves carefully detaching the toilet, removing the old wax ring, cleaning the flange and the toilet base, and then installing a new, properly seated wax ring.
